What companies run services between Fushimi Inari-taisha, Kyoto, Japan and Hiroshima, Japan?
Japan Railways Shinkansen operates a train from Kyōto to Hiroshima every 30 minutes. Tickets cost ¥8,500–12,000 and the journey takes 1h 35m. Alternatively, Kintetsu Bus operates a vehicle from Kyōto Station Karasumaguchi to Kōiki-kōen-mae Station once daily. Tickets cost ¥8,000–11,000 and the journey takes 8h 44m.
